Short summary
Existing regional climate model (RCM) emulators mainly provide deterministic emulations, while internal RCM variability is typically not represented. We develop MESMER-RCM, a probabilistic RCM emulator for annual 2-m temperature, using a simple and physically interpretable approach. We demonstrate its ability to emulate both RCM trends and internal variability in a high-dimensional spatial setting, where existing approaches typically struggle.
